The cellulose derivatives at concentrations up to 100% were nonirritating to mildly irritating, nonsensitizing, and nonphotosensitizing when evaluated in clinical studies. The CIR Expert Panel concluded that Cellulose, Calcium Carboxymethyl Cellulose, Carboxymethyl Cellulose Acetate Butyrate, Carboxymethyl Hydroxyethylcellulose, Cellulose Acetate, Cellulose Acetate Butyrate, Cellulose Gum, Cellulose Acetate Propionate, Cellulose Acetate Propionate Carboxylate, Cellulose Succinate, Cetyl Hydroxyethylcellulose, Ethylcellulose, Hydrolyzed Cellulose Gum, Hydroxybutyl Methylcellulose, Hydroxyethylcellulose, Hydroxyethyl Ethylcellulose, Hydroxypropylcellulose, Hydroxypropyl Methylcellulose, Methylcellulose, Hydroxypropyl Methylcellulose Acetate/Succinate, Methylcellulose, Methyl Ethylcellulose, Methyl Hydroxyethylcellulose, Microcrystalline Cellulose, Potassium Cellulose Succinate and Sodium Cellulose Sulfate were safe for use as cosmetic ingredients.

hpmc onlineHydroxyethyl cellulose (HEC) is a water-soluble polymer derived from cellulose, a natural polymer abundantly found in plant cell walls. It belongs to the family of cellulose ethers and is known for its versatile properties, making it an essential ingredient in numerous industrial and consumer products. - Styrene-acrylic powders balance the performance features of both styrene and acrylic polymers. They are particularly effective in providing strong adhesion and are commonly used in adhesive formulations for flooring and wall applications. SA RDPs offer good resistance to water and weather, making them suitable for outdoor applications as well.

- In the pharmaceutical industry, HPMC is used as a binder, disintegrant, and film-forming agent in tablets and capsules. The controlled-release properties of HPMC make it ideal for use in extended-release medications. Additionally, HPMC is also used in ophthalmic solutions to increase the viscosity and improve the retention time of the medication on the eye surface.

HPMC M, or Mu HPMC, offers unique properties that combine those of K and E types. It possesses moderate viscosity and solubility, making it suitable for a diverse range of applications, from construction materials to personal care products. In the construction industry, HPMC M serves as an essential additive in cement-based products, improving workability, water retention, and adhesion. In personal care formulations, it acts as a thickener and improves the feel of creams and gels.
- In the pharmaceutical industry, HEC is used as a binding agent in tablet formulations. It helps to hold the active ingredients together and improve the disintegration and dissolution of the tablet in the body. HEC is also used in ophthalmic solutions and nasal sprays as a viscosity modifier to enhance the spreadability and retention of the medication.

- MHEC is derived from cellulose, which is a naturally occurring polymer found in plants. By modifying cellulose through a process of methylation and ethoxylation, we create MHEC, which has improved water retention and thickening properties. These attributes make MHEC an ideal ingredient in many different products.
